携程武汉线下面试 9.21
专门从外地赶来,携程收了我吧![](https://uploadfiles.nowcoder.com/images/20220815/318889480_1660553763930/8B36D115CE5468E380708713273FEF43)
一面
看你实习用go,协程线程区别
redis string底层数据结构
redis zset底层数据结构
项目里有用到redis持久化吗?
项目里有用多线程吗?
系统的最大连接数量是多少,这是由什么决定的?
知道哪些序列化协议,比较这些序列化协议。
看你用了kafka,知道java自带的消息队列吗?我说不知道,他说是jms
有jvm调优经验吗?知道哪些vm?
innodb底层数据结构
如何判断链表有环?如果不用快慢指针呢?快指针走2步和走3步有什么不一样吗?
其他的不太记得了。面试官中间犹豫沉默了半分钟,不知道问啥了,可能是我项目太简单了吧![](https://uploadfiles.nowcoder.com/images/20220815/318889480_1660553763930/8B36D115CE5468E380708713273FEF43)
二面 (比较简单,都是常规八股)
项目用的java版本,这个版本新特性是什么
索引失效场景
为什么not in不走索引
为什么要满足最左前缀匹配原则,为什么不遵守就不走索引
hashmap相关的八股,展开讲了一下红黑树结构和插入
concurrenthashmap结构,key能不能为null,为什么,value呢
暂时就记得这些,总之二面比一面简单些。
下周约hr面
![](https://uploadfiles.nowcoder.com/images/20191018/63_1571399293050_586E508F161F26CE94633729AC56C602)
![](https://uploadfiles.nowcoder.com/images/20191018/63_1571399293050_586E508F161F26CE94633729AC56C602)
#携程# #面经#
一面
看你实习用go,协程线程区别
redis string底层数据结构
redis zset底层数据结构
项目里有用到redis持久化吗?
项目里有用多线程吗?
系统的最大连接数量是多少,这是由什么决定的?
知道哪些序列化协议,比较这些序列化协议。
看你用了kafka,知道java自带的消息队列吗?我说不知道,他说是jms
有jvm调优经验吗?知道哪些vm?
innodb底层数据结构
如何判断链表有环?如果不用快慢指针呢?快指针走2步和走3步有什么不一样吗?
其他的不太记得了。面试官中间犹豫沉默了半分钟,不知道问啥了,可能是我项目太简单了吧
二面 (比较简单,都是常规八股)
项目用的java版本,这个版本新特性是什么
索引失效场景
为什么not in不走索引
为什么要满足最左前缀匹配原则,为什么不遵守就不走索引
hashmap相关的八股,展开讲了一下红黑树结构和插入
concurrenthashmap结构,key能不能为null,为什么,value呢
暂时就记得这些,总之二面比一面简单些。
下周约hr面
#携程# #面经#
全部评论
6号面试官和12号面试官?
我已人才池
相关推荐
点赞 评论 收藏
分享
02-11 21:47
哈尔滨工业大学 Java ![](https://static.nowcoder.com/head/header0001.png)
点赞 评论 收藏
分享